What Can You Do With A Smartphone With Deca-Core Processor? by vowiski(m): 9:24am On Aug 29, 2015
Zopo Mobile has seen a bit of success in its primary market, China. The OEM recently released the Speed 7 in India which is a moderate smarphone but still manages to get a little bit of recognition.

Like Xiaomi, Zopo wants to do something crazy that will drop the jaw of everyone in the mobile community globally, while offering same at a sweet price spot. An approach that worked for Xiaomi who now has the Chinese mobile market in its pocket, with recent expansion plans to conquer Africa.

An insider told TechRez that the upcoming smartphone from Zopo, although unnamed at this time will have an earth-shattering Deca-core processor and 4 GB RAM.

Re: What Can You Do With A Smartphone With Deca-Core Processor? by JustCalMeDBoss(m): 11:59am On Aug 31, 2015
We have a HP z840 with 36 cores and 72 threads so windows reports it as 72 cpus though not a smart phone but just to let you understand that these things are already available. Its all about apps I don't think any one would write an app to efficiently use the full 10 cores. Rather get fewer and faster cores.
